Solution for -3X-4(2-3X)=3(X-5)-29 equation:


Simplifying
-3X + -4(2 + -3X) = 3(X + -5) + -29
-3X + (2 * -4 + -3X * -4) = 3(X + -5) + -29
-3X + (-8 + 12X) = 3(X + -5) + -29

Reorder the terms:
-8 + -3X + 12X = 3(X + -5) + -29

Combine like terms: -3X + 12X = 9X
-8 + 9X = 3(X + -5) + -29

Reorder the terms:
-8 + 9X = 3(-5 + X) + -29
-8 + 9X = (-5 * 3 + X * 3) + -29
-8 + 9X = (-15 + 3X) + -29

Reorder the terms:
-8 + 9X = -15 + -29 + 3X

Combine like terms: -15 + -29 = -44
-8 + 9X = -44 + 3X

Solving
-8 + 9X = -44 + 3X

Solving for variable 'X'.

Move all terms containing X to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-3X' to each side of the equation.
-8 + 9X + -3X = -44 + 3X + -3X

Combine like terms: 9X + -3X = 6X
-8 + 6X = -44 + 3X + -3X

Combine like terms: 3X + -3X = 0
-8 + 6X = -44 + 0
-8 + 6X = -44

Add '8' to each side of the equation.
-8 + 8 + 6X = -44 + 8

Combine like terms: -8 + 8 = 0
0 + 6X = -44 + 8
6X = -44 + 8

Combine like terms: -44 + 8 = -36
6X = -36

Divide each side by '6'.
X = -6

Simplifying
X = -6
